Nuts & Bolts: PointSure Insurance Services launched several new specialty products, broadening its workers’ compensation capabilities and offering standard market coverage for risks often neglected due to size and class restrictions. Eligibility for these new programs encompasses more than 700 business categories, including new ventures, contractors, maritime risks, Alaskan and Hawaiian risks, and larger accounts with USL&H workers’ compensation exposure.
Dollars: The deductibles, limits and premiums vary by program.
Carrier: All coverage is placed with high-quality standard markets rated “A-VIII” (excellent) by A.M. Best.
States Available: States vary by program.
